About Igurati 25 Tablet

Igurati 25 Tablet is used to treat rheumatoid arthritis. Rheumatoid arthritis is an auto-immune disease (the body's immune system attacks its tissue) which leads to joint pain and damage. Rheumatoid arthritis is characterised by loss of joint function, progressive bone destruction, and joint synovitis (inflammation of the joints).
 
Igurati 25 Tablet contains 'Iguratimod', which inhibits the production of immunoglobulins and inflammatory cytokines. It inhibits osteoclast differentiation and bone resorption, thereby stimulates bone metabolism. Igurati 25 Tablet provides relief from pain and inflammation by inhibiting cyclooxygenase-2, an enzyme that is responsible for pain and inflammation. 
 
You are advised to take Igurati 25 Tablet for as long as your doctor has prescribed it for you, depending on your medical condition. In some cases, you may experience certain common side effects, such as stomach pain, dizziness, headache, itchiness, nausea, and vomiting. Most of these side effects do not require medical attention and will resolve gradually over time. However, you are advised to talk to your doctor if you experience these side effects persistently.
 
Consult your doctor if you are pregnant or breastfeeding. Igurati 25 Tablet may cause dizziness, so drive with caution. Limited information is available regarding the usage of Igurati 25 Tablet in children, so please consult a doctor if you have any concerns. Keep your doctor informed about your health condition and medicines to rule out any side effects.

Medicinal Benefits

Igurati 25 Tablet belongs to a group of medicines called disease-modifying anti-rheumatic drugs (DMARD) used to treat rheumatoid arthritis. Igurati 25 Tablet inhibits the production of immunoglobulins and inflammatory cytokines. It inhibits osteoblastic differentiation and osteoclastogenesis (formation of bone-resorbing cells), thereby exerting an anabolic effect on bone metabolism. Igurati 25 Tablet provides relief from pain and inflammation by inhibiting cyclooxygenase-2, an enzyme that is responsible for pain and inflammation.

What if I have taken an overdose of Igurati 25 Tablet

Take Igurati 25 Tablet only as prescribed by the physician. Do not exceed the recommended dose, as it might cause an overdose. If you suspect you have taken an overdose, seek immediate medical attention.

Drug Warnings

Do not take Igurati 25 Tablet if you are allergic to any of its components. Inform your doctor if you have any health/disease conditions. Consult your doctor if you are pregnant or breastfeeding. Igurati 25 Tablet may cause dizziness, so drive with caution. Limited information is available regarding the usage of Igurati 25 Tablet in children, so please consult a doctor. Let your doctor know if you are taking any prescription, non-prescription drugs or herbal products before starting Igurati 25 Tablet .

FAQs

Igurati 25 Tablet is used to treat rheumatoid arthritis, an auto-immune disease (the body's immune system attacks its tissue) which leads to joint pain and damage.

Igurati 25 Tablet inhibits the production of cyclooxygenase-2, thereby providing relief from pain and inflammation. It slows down the progression of bone and joint damage and helps reduce pain, swelling, and stiffness in the joints.

To treat your condition effectually, continue taking Igurati 25 Tablet for as long as your doctor has prescribed it. Do not be reluctant to speak with your doctor if you experience any difficulty while taking Igurati 25 Tablet .

If you miss a dose, try to take it as soon as you remember. However, if it is time for the scheduled dose, skip the missed dose and take the scheduled dose instead. Avoid taking two doses as it might lead to unpleasant side effects or an overdose.

Igurati 25 Tablet can be taken with other medicines if advised by the doctor. Keep your doctor informed about your health condition and medications to rule out any interactions.
